Rueben Medlock was born abt 1829 SC. Reuben is thought to be the son of William and Rebecca

Medlock. Rueben left South Carolina and in 1850 he is found in Chattooga Co GA. It appears

that perhaps he went to Georgia where his Uncle Thomas, and Cousins John and Rueben were

living. Rueben married first Charlotte Smith. To this union two sons were born, John J born

1853 and William Henry born 1856. William Henry can be traced, and if anyone knows anything

about John J, please contact me. Charlotte died abt 1856 and Rueben married 2nd Margaret

Alexander July 20, 1862. To that union one son was born; James Riley. Rueben joined the

3rd N. C. Infantry, Co. I and died during the war on Feb 5th 1865 and is buried in the

Knoxville TN. National Cemetery. Sec B Suite 1432.

Margaret Medlock, age 30, Green River Henderson County, NC and widow of Reuben Medlock

who was a private in Company I, commanded by Capt. Morrison, 3rd NC Regiment of

Volunteer Mounted Infantry, personally appeared before Clerk of Court of record for

Madison County, NC. Margaret swore that her maiden name was Alexander and that she had

married Reuben on or about 1 Oct 1862 at Greenville in the County of Greenville, SC by

George Keith. She stated she had no written record of their marriage. That Reuben died

in Knoxville on or about May 25, 1865 of diphtheria contracted while in service. She

declared that she had remained a widow and in no way fostered the aid of the Rebellion.

L. McPherson of Washington DC was her attorney. Her claim includes the name of James R.

Medlock born 30 Sept, 1863 as one of the children. Evidently there is another line which

can't be read and Thomas J. Medlock wonders if the 2 older children, John J. and William

Henry, are listed there. Her post office address was Flat Rock, NC. She signed with her

"mark".

 

B.A. Clark and M.E. Anderson, residents of Heywood County, NC, swore they knew Margaret

to be as she claimed and saw her sign petition. The claim was signed by E.J. Tweed clerk

of Madison, NC,  County Court. US Dept of Interior received the claim 1867 and signed and

filed at the pension office by L. McPherson.

 

Witnesses came forward and gave sworn statements to the claim. The government supplied

the Army records, Samuel J. Taylor and James Medley were with Reuben when he died, bill

Johnson and Pete Henderson and Reuben Brown knew both Margaret and Reuben when they lived

in SC.

 

The substitute attorney appointed to administer vouchers for Margaret was W.W. Rollins

near Marshall in Madison County. Thomas J. said that was a long way from where Margaret

lived at the Green Settlement near Flat Rock NC.

 

Claim Certificate # was 165.195. Her first voucher dated 14 Sep 1868 was for $328.63 to cover

from 2 April 1865 to 4 Sep 1868. A separate voucher for James Riley was $50.60 to cover from

25 July 1866 to 4 Sep 1868.

 

Because of the distance, Margaret later moved to near Madison at Stocksville, NC. Stocksville

was a short distance to Weaversville, Buncombe County, NC. Her vouchers were sent to the

lawyer in Madison and then she had to wait until they arrived and then journey there to pick

up her money. That was about every 3 months. maybe this is how John J. came to visit from

Sinking Springs and met the Melton girl in Weaversville. He would have bee entitled to some

of the pension until age 16.

 

Margaret complained to the government and they investigated. All vouchers to her were

accounted for. It was a baseless claim.

 

In 1879 Margaret left Stocksville and moved to Transylvania County. She bought 25 acres 

near John's Rock along Davison River in the Pisgah Mountains near Brevard, NC. They lived

there until about 1898. Jane Elmina married m. William K. Searcey and James Riley married

Nancy Janie Stamey. She had close friends in the Stamey-Osteen-Searcey families but she

also kept close ties to those in SC.

  

Margaret Alexander Medlock died 5 July 1902 at 72 years. it is not known where she was

buried.

In 1899 Margaret moved back to SC with James Riley and his wife Nancy Janie Stamey. They

settled near Pelzer and her vouchers were sent to Ware Post Office. The General Store and

Post Office was on Primary Road (long ago called the White Horse Road) leading from the

NC mountains to Greenville. Thomas E. Ware said Margaret moved to his place 1 April 1899

and that his son E.F. Ware ran the store until Sep 1900. Here again Margaret made a claim

that vouchers were being reduced. Through this endeavor Margaret was arrested and taken

to Bigsby store where she was confronted by the Wares. She had refused to sign her voucher

twice. Finally old man Ware. Oliver, offered her $10 and she took the deal. In Dec 1901

the government agent investigated but never even talked to Margaret. This just about did

her in. James Riley had moved his family to the textile town of Liberty and Margaret was

living alone.

 

Margaret Alexander Medlock died 5 July 1902 at 72 years. it is not known where she was

buried.
